Your Opportunity


The Maintenance Technician has responsibilities to maintain, troubleshoot and repair a variety of electrical and mechanical equipment in a food processing environment.

This position requires proficiency in multiple skill clusters, such as electrical controls, fluid power, mechanical systems, welding, fabrication and manufacturing processes.

This person will perform medium to high-level machine systems troubleshooting and repair and provide technical support for all phases of the operation.

This work will be of average to considerable difficulty in the accomplishment of a variety of mechanical maintenance actions.

Core Responsibilities

Receives work order/request, reviews to determine tools, equipment, time, manpower, parts, and supplies needed.

When responding to crisis calls will always arrive at the scene with basic tools and equipment necessary to perform work.

Read blueprints, schematics (including electrical), wiring diagrams, technical manuals, etc.
Maintains various activity records and logs.
Observe equipment or machinery while in operation to detect malfunctions.
Disassemble mechanical equipment, identify faulty/worn parts, replace, reassemble, and test.
Test major subsystems or components to localize problem using specialized equipment.
Fabricate replacement parts which may require welding, cutting, or sheet metal work.
Perform preventive maintenance on various mechanical systems and equipment. Install new equipment/appliances including utilities (i.e., electrical, water, gas, or drain lines).

Responsibilities include installing, trouble shooting, and maintaining, mechanical equipment, piping systems, electrical controls/components in accordance with manufacturer's specification, local regulations and Smithfieldsafety policies.

Performs preventive and predictive maintenance schedules on mechanical equipment such as pumps, packaging and slicing equipment, harvest and cutting equipment used in manufacturing environment.

Working knowledge and skills in operating a variety of small hand tools and devices used in general mechanical maintenance operations

Work Environment and Physical Demands


The physical demands described here are representative of those an employee should possess to successfully perform the essential functions of this job.

The work environment characteristics described here are representative of those an employee may encounter while performing the essential functions of this job.

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.


The plant environment will include wet or humid conditions (non-weather related), extreme cold and heat (non-weather related), working near moving mechanical parts, exposure to fumes or airborne particles, and chemicals.

Noise level in the work environment is usually moderate but can be loud when in the production area.
Occasionally lift and/or move up to 75 pounds
Regularly lift and/or move up to 50 pounds utilizing the buddy system or specifically designed lifting devices
Specific vision includes close vision, distance vision, and ability to adjust focus.

Frequently required to stand; walk; use hands to handle or feel; reach with hands and arms; stoop, kneel, crouch, or crawl and talk or hear.
